    How does fake antivirus corrupt file

    My brother has accidentally installed Home Antivirus 2010 in my computer. After a sometime I found that it is a fake antivirus. So I had tried many things to remove it from the computer. First of all I had disabled some services from the msconfig box. But I think that there are more file in the computer and the registry entries are also corrupted. Can you show me the way that this antivirus can put file where.

    The antivirus also installed file int the list below. Delete them manually if you found. Then run a registry repair tool.
    C:\WINDOWS\system32\cepapyx.com
    C:\WINDOWS\syromeni.bat
    C:\Program Files\Common Files\ywukynota.com
    C:\Program Files\Common Files\vivifabyx.dll
    C:\Documents and Settings\All Users\Application Data\ciqudehyri.dll
    C:\WINDOWS\system32\_scui.cpl

    Select on start and then run. Then you have to type regedit. In the registry editor open the conduit beneath and obliterate them manually.
    Home Antivirus 2010 creates the following registry keys and values
    H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run\Home Antivirus 2010
    H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Control Panel\don’t load\scui.cpl
    H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Control Panel\don’t load\wscui.cpl
    HKEY_CURRENT_USER\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Policies\Explorer\ForceClassicControlPan el
